WebThe amount of actual expansion is quite small since the coefficients of expansion are very small. If the 7 cm diameter lid were heated from 20°C to 60°C, the amount of expansion is only. ΔL = (7 cm) (13 x 10 -6 ) (40°C) = 0.0036 cm. Fortunately, even this small amount of expansion is sometimes sufficient to enable you to remove a stubborn lid.
WebMar 25, 2010 · Most materials are subject to thermal expansion: a tendency to expand when heated, and to contract when cooled. For this reason, bridges are built with metal expansion joints, so that they can expand and contract without causing faults in the overall structure of the bridge.
